MUMBAI, April 11 -- The Sangli Lok Sabha constituency has been the bone of contention between two Maharashtra Vikas Aghadi (MVA) partners - Shiv Sena (UBT) and Congress - since the time the bugle was sounded for the 2024 Lok Sabha polls. Despite the three parties announcing their seat-sharing pact on Tuesday, with a vow to defeat the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P)-led NDA in Maharashtra, voices of dissent surfaced within 24 hours, with local Congress leaders appealing to the coalition to reconsider the decision on Sangli....
